Description
A creamy and bold chicken fajita pasta recipe that is quick to make and full of flavor.
Ingredients
Scale
- 1 pound boneless, skinless chicken breasts, cut into bite-sized pieces
- 1 tablespoon olive oil
- 1 medium onion, sliced
- 1 red bell pepper, sliced
- 1 green bell pepper, sliced
- 2 cloves garlic, minced
- 1 teaspoon chili powder
- 1 teaspoon cumin
- 1/2 teaspoon paprika
- 1/4 teaspoon cayenne pepper (optional)
- 1/2 teaspoon salt
- 1/4 teaspoon black pepper
- 8 ounces pasta, cooked according to package directions
- 1 cup heavy cream
- 1/2 cup shredded Monterey Jack cheese
- 1/4 cup chopped fresh cilantro
Instructions
- In a large skillet, heat olive oil over medium-high heat. Add chicken and cook until browned and cooked through. Remove chicken from skillet and set aside.
- Add onion and bell peppers to the skillet. Cook until softened, about 5-7 minutes.
- Add garlic, chili powder, cumin, paprika, cayenne pepper (if using), salt, and black pepper. Cook for 1 minute more, stirring constantly.
- Return chicken to the skillet. Stir in heavy cream and bring to a simmer.
- Reduce heat to low and stir in Monterey Jack cheese until melted and sauce is creamy.
- Add cooked pasta to the skillet and toss to coat.
- Garnish with fresh cilantro before serving.
Notes
- For a spicier dish, add more cayenne pepper.
- You can substitute other cheeses like cheddar or a Mexican blend.
- Serve immediately for the best creamy texture.
